Transaction 6162ba24657da6e5319cf3c32efd39ffc70e676253e75697e5b98d60f98114e8
1 Input
1 Output
-
6162ba24657da6e5319cf3c32efd39ffc70e676253e75697e5b98d60f98114e8:0
- value
- 7500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54663ff726952635c0679bf0681f7d870f48bb94 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18hGFZRDXTz6PftQpXyvH33zTmb4EfU8Fv